Some organisms are able to survive the loss of almost all their body water content, entering a latent state known as anhydrobiosis. The sleeping chironomid (Polypedilum vanderplanki) lives in the semi-arid regions of Africa, and its larvae can survive desiccation in an anhydrobiotic form during the dry season. Vitrification is essential for anhydrobiosis in an African chironomid, Polypedilum vanderplanki.

Anhydrobiosis is an extremely dehydrated state in which organisms show no detectable metabolism but retain the ability to revive after rehydration. Thus far, two hypotheses have been proposed to explain how cells are protected during dehydration: (i) water replacement by compatible solutes and (ii) vitrification. Bromelicolous Polypedilum Kieffer from South Brazil (Diptera: Chironomidae).

Polypedilum (s. str.) kaingangi sp. n. is described and figured as male, female, pupa and larva and the female and immature stages of Polypedilum (s. str.) solimoes Bidawid-Kafka, 1996 are described and illustrated. The immatures of both species inhabit leaf axils of various bromeliad species in the Atlantic rainforest in Santa Catarina State, South Brazil.
